opened in January 2011 in the former Bennigan's location. 

The diner is owned by brothers, Andy, Sam and Alex Elghawi, who also own The Collegeville Diner, according to Delco Times. 

“We serve breakfast all day,” Elghawi said. “Omlets, pancakes, French toast, waffles, you name it, we have it.”

Breakfast and dessert are definite customer favorites here. Fast, friendly service was also frequently mentioned.

Springfield Diner received four out of five stars from 26 reviewers on Yelp

On Urban Spoon, 89 percent of the 46 people who voted, like the diner.
